How old do you have to be to rent a car in Southern Alberta?
Usually, the requirement is 21 years of age and over in Southern Alberta. It should be pointed out that most companies have a young driver surcharge. Read the fine print before you book your ride, as rules may differ between rental car suppliers. Bear in mind that if you're planning to rent a luxury vehicle or a large car like a premium SUV, you may need to be older than 21.
What do you need to rent a car in Southern Alberta?
Any rental company you choose will need these two things — a valid driver's license and credit card. If you'd prefer to opt out of the provider's insurance plan, proof of other coverage may also be needed. Read your policy thoroughly so you know what to bring with you to the rental counter.
Can I drive in Southern Alberta with my U.S. Driver's license?
Yes, your current U.S. License will be enough for you to legally drive in Southern Alberta. But if you're the sort of traveler who prefers to cover all the bases, get an International Driving Permit. Apply for this document a few weeks before you take off.
